Blog : testing

christianvogel
December 9, 2016

On behalf of the RAML Workgroup, I am really excited to announce the release of the RAML Test Compatability Kit (TCK) and a new raml2html version with RAML 1.0 support.

What exactly is the RAML TCK?

The RAML TCK has been developed to help people that create a parser for RAML in their favorite language to validate that their implementation complies with the RAML specification.

The RAML TCK provides a set of RAML definitions in JSON format that are either valid or invalid. You can load these files and compare them against the output of your parser to see if both matches.

The RAML TCK is already been used successfully inside the JS and Java parser to identify issues early on during the most critical period in the past. During that time, the TCK repository grew with each issue found or raised by the community, and after some cleanup we are able to release it now.